Evidence-Based Methods to Empathetic Addiction Treatment

While addiction treatment options vary, evidence-based approaches are imperative for delivering competent and humane support. These strategies build upon rigorous research and evidence from trials to ascertain the most potent solutions for individuals struggling with addiction. Common evidence-based practices involve cognitive-behavioral therapy (CBT), motivational interviewing, and contingency management, each designed to address the unique challenges of addiction.

Furthermore, medication-assisted treatment (MAT) has received acknowledgment for its ability to support healing while reducing withdrawal symptoms. By combining these methods, rehabilitation centers can offer personalized care that honors individual experiences and needs.

Furthermore, ongoing assessments and adjustments based on patient feedback help sustain engagement and advancement. This commitment to utilizing established methods not only improves healing outcomes but also creates a compassionate environment where people feel valued and recognized. Consequently, evidence-based strategies play a vital function in promoting long-term healing and improving overall well-being.

What Timeframe Should You Expect for Compassionate Addiction Treatment?

Compassionate substance abuse care typically lasts 30 days to several months, based on individual needs and progress. Factors affecting duration include the severity of addiction, co-occurring disorders, and the treatment approach utilized.

What Costs Are Related to Compassionate Addiction Treatment Programs?

Charges associated with caring substance abuse treatment initiatives can range widely. Determinants affecting expenses include the program's length, location, and services delivered. Many facilities also present monetary help or sliding scale fees to address varied economic circumstances.

Can I access Compassionate Treatment While preserving My Job or Education?

Yes, individuals can participate in caring therapy while maintaining their job or education. Many initiatives provide adaptable timing, enabling attendees to juggle their responsibilities while receiving the necessary support for recovery and personal growth.

What Might I Do if I Relapse During Treatment?

If a relapse happens during therapy, it is crucial to recognize the relapse without shame. Obtaining support from therapists, peers, or support groups can aid in understanding causes and reaffirming commitment to the path to recovery.
